General Staff: Russia has lost 1,208,970 troops in Ukraine since 2022
Russia has lost around 1,208,970 troops in Ukraine since the beginning of its full-scale invasion on Feb. 24, 2022, Ukraine's General Staff reported on Jan. 1. The number includes 1,060 casualties that Russian forces suffered over the past day, the General Staff said. About Ukraine
The Kyiv Independent delivers reliable news, context, and on-the-ground reporting from Ukraine. The largest country located entirely in Europe, Ukrainian territory covers 603,628 square kilometers (233,062 square miles), and is bordered by bordered by seven countries, namely Russia, Belarus, Poland, Slovakia, Hungary, Romania, and Moldova. Ukraine traces its history back to the medieval state of Kyivan Rus.
